Nikole killion with that important story tonight, thank you. A 45yearold woman from florida is set to appear in Court Tomorrow in the turks and caicos islands. On monday, she became the fifth american to be arrested there in the past six months on charges of possessing ammunition. Police say ammo was found during an Airport Security check. Men from oklahoma, texas, pennsylvania, and virginia are facing similar charges, and a 12year mandatory prison sentence if convicted.
